Transaction 89b646bfa3b15988e20b1fe282703d9dd994908e98db42052239045d8c5bd0c5
1 Input
1 Output
-
89b646bfa3b15988e20b1fe282703d9dd994908e98db42052239045d8c5bd0c5:0
- value
- 3051098
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db168991b6b5469ce60f8d066138f33a2fd790da O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LyRywFsCq6zPT5t7k5anQFrMgD3PnxFKq